Corey Robinson is an American football wide receiver for the Notre Dame Fighting Irish.
Education
Notre Dame Fighting Irish. San Antonio (Texas) Christian. Robinson attended San Antonio Christian Schools in San Antonio, Texas. As a senior he had 67 receptions for 1,414 yards and 20 touchdowns. After the season he was awarded the Glenn Davis Army Award, and was selected to play in the United States. Army All-American Bowl in his hometown of San Antonio, Texas.
He was ranked by Scout.com as a four-star recruit, and the 43rd best wide receiver prospect of his class.
Robinson committed to play college football at the University of Notre Dame in March 2012.
Career
As a true freshman in 2013, Robinson played in all 13 games with three starts. He finished the year with nine receptions for 157 yards and one touchdown, a 35-yard reception against Air Force. Robinson entered his sophomore season in 2014 as a starter.
He caught two touchdown passes in a 31–28 defeat against Florida State, and had the potential winning touchdown called off with 13 seconds remaining due to an offensive pass interference penalty on a teammate.
Following the regular season, he was named a First-team Academic All-American. His father is former National Basketball Association great and Hall of Famer David Robinson.
